trim clip to cursor?

Looking for a pretty basic editing tip, can’t seem to find it in key commands.
Is there a way to trim or extend beginning of a clip to the cursor with a key command? I not talking about moving the clip to cursor or snap to cursor.
I can trim the clips with the jog wheel on my transport, but that is too tedious.

Oo! That is an extremely useful feature that PT has – I would love it if Nuendo has this. I looked and can’t find it either, but it might be hidden somewhere.

You can do this in Nuendo
Edit menu window go to Edit- Range -Cut Head (or Tail) make sure you are in "Use Video Follows Edit Mode "in the transport menu
I made key commands to match that of pro Tools so when I jump between the two DAW’s i don’t get confused (which happens a lot :confused: )
